Soft vs. Firm: Impact on Horses
Many of us have observed how a horse’s performance can significantly vary between soft and firm ground conditions.
When we consider the terrain, we notice how different surfaces affect a horse’s footing and speed. Soft ground can sap a horse’s energy, making it crucial for us to develop strategies that account for these challenges. On the other hand, firm surfaces generally allow for faster times but demand careful consideration of a horse’s ability to handle quick and possibly slippery conditions.
Our community often discusses which horses excel on specific terrains. We realize that:
- Some horses thrive on soft courses, showcasing stamina and resilience.
- Others shine on firm surfaces, leveraging their natural speed.

Weather’s Role in Betting Strategies
Weather conditions profoundly impact our betting strategies, as they can alter a horse’s performance and the course dynamics.
Rain can transform a firm terrain into a challenging, muddy surface. This change can significantly affect horses that thrive on solid ground, making it crucial for us to adjust our strategies. When the weather shifts, so must our approach.
We need to consider:
- Which horses excel on soft or heavy surfaces
- Which horses struggle in these conditions
In sunny, dry conditions, the terrain might remain consistent, favoring horses with speed and endurance. However, unpredictable weather can disrupt these expectations.
